Output 968412e1cb86d162740c537b91a608548cc4f09e06c3f2b424664cbf2463950f:2

value
424294744
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d76f0d0c55ae4aa3e53c8d29c564a3ccfe3a853 OP_EQUALVERIFY OP_CHECKSIG
address
1MBzpYDdevuD5rnonYVSYPzUjcmDeD6g1w
transaction
968412e1cb86d162740c537b91a608548cc4f09e06c3f2b424664cbf2463950f
spent
true